Proofapp
Visual Commenting & Annotation
This foundational feature allows any reviewer to click directly on a live screenshot of the website to leave a contextual comment. This action pins a visual marker to the exact element, whether it's a button, image, or text block, eliminating all ambiguity about location. Feedback threads can be created where team members can reply, discuss, and attach supporting files, ensuring every piece of input is tied directly to its visual context and remains organized within the platform's dashboard.
Multi-Breakpoint Screenshot Capture
Proofapp automates the tedious process of capturing website states by instantly generating screenshots for both desktop and mobile views upon project creation. This ensures that feedback accounts for responsive design from the very first review. Teams can toggle between these breakpoints to see how elements render on different devices, allowing for comprehensive feedback that covers the full user experience without manual screenshotting or resizing browser windows.
Secure, Account-Free Client Sharing
Facilitating seamless client collaboration, Proofapp enables project owners to generate secure, shareable links. The significant advantage is that clients or external stakeholders can view the project and leave detailed, pinned feedback without the friction of creating a user account. These links can be set to expire for added security, making it incredibly easy to gather input from anyone, regardless of their technical proficiency or willingness to sign up for another service.
Real-Time Collaboration & Notification
The platform operates in real-time, meaning when a comment is pinned or resolved, all project members can see the update instantly without refreshing the page. This creates a live collaborative environment akin to working in a shared document. Coupled with integrated notifications and Slack connectivity, teams stay perfectly synchronized, dramatically reducing the "waiting" period in feedback loops and ensuring everyone is always aligned on the latest changes and decisions.
Refbox
Floating Reference Frames
Refbox allows users to create floating reference frames that can be resized and positioned anywhere on their screen. This feature ensures that your references are always visible, regardless of the application you are using, enhancing your productivity.
Masonry Mode
The Masonry Mode organizes your pinned content into visually appealing layouts, making it easier to view multiple references at once. This feature is perfect for moodboarding and ensures that your creative inspirations are presented in an aesthetically pleasing manner.
Markdown-Enabled Notes
With markdown-enabled notes, users can jot down ideas, create checklists, and include styled text without needing to switch between apps. This integration keeps your thoughts organized and accessible right alongside your visual references.
GIF Playback and Pixel Rendering
Refbox supports GIF playback, allowing users to step through each frame for detailed analysis. Additionally, the pixel rendering feature ensures that pixel art is displayed correctly, providing artists with the precision they need for their projects.

About Proofapp
Proofapp is a visual feedback and website review platform engineered to dismantle the inefficient feedback loops that plague digital project workflows. It serves as a centralized hub for designers, developers, marketers, and their clients to collaborate with precision and clarity. The core value proposition is eliminating the chaos of scattered email chains, vague text descriptions, and misplaced screenshot attachments by providing a system where all feedback is visual, contextual, and actionable. By simply entering a website URL, Proofapp automatically generates screenshots at key breakpoints, creating a canvas for stakeholders to pin comments directly onto the specific pixel in question. This process transforms subjective instructions like "move that thing to the left" into objective, location-specific tasks. Tailored for a spectrum of users from solo freelancers to agency teams, Proofapp democratizes professional-grade review tools with a focus on simplicity, real-time collaboration, and security, all while offering a generous free tier to get started. About Refbox
Refbox is a groundbreaking floating reference application tailored for creatives who require continuous access to their sources of inspiration while working. This versatile app allows users to pin a variety of media, including images, GIFs, videos, and notes, in always-on-top frames that remain visible above all other applications. This eliminates the hassle of window switching, allowing artists, designers, animators, and 3D modelers to maintain an uninterrupted workflow. Refbox supports the integration of media from multiple sources such as the web, local storage, and clipboard, all organized into a customizable sidebar. Users can enjoy features like Masonry Mode for aesthetically pleasing layouts, frame resizing, and full-screen galleries for dual monitor setups. Furthermore, Refbox enables markdown-enabled notes for quick idea capture and instructions, streamlining the creative process. Proofapp FAQ
How do clients leave feedback without an account?
Proofapp utilizes a secure, shareable link system. When you create a project, you can generate a unique URL that you send to your clients or stakeholders. They simply click the link, which opens the project in their browser. From there, they can view the screenshots and click anywhere to leave a pinned comment, attach files, and participate in feedback threads—all without any sign-up form, login, or password required, making the barrier to entry virtually zero.
What website breakpoints does Proofapp capture?
Upon creating a project with a website URL, Proofapp automatically captures two essential breakpoints by default: a standard desktop view and a mobile view. This covers the primary ways users will interact with most sites. The automatic capture saves significant time and ensures that feedback accounts for responsive design considerations from the very beginning of the review process, providing a more complete picture of the site's presentation.
